zl程序教程

您现在的位置是:首页 >  数据库

当前栏目

深入Oracle:如何清除缓存(oracle清除缓存)

Oracle缓存 如何 深入 清除
2023-06-13 09:12:41 时间

Oracle是现在流行的数据库管理系统(DBMS),它可以帮助用户有效组织和处理数据。 本文将帮助您深入学习如何清除Oracle缓存,以便获得最佳性能和效率,更快处理数据。

Oracle是一种重新缓存的系统,它将查询的结果缓存在内存中,以加快查询的速度。缓存是由Oracle自动运行的,并且每次请求都会检查内存中是否有缓存,以避免任何不必要的查询操作。但是,随着时间的推移,该缓存可能会逐渐变得不可靠,因此需要定期清理和更新,以保持最佳性能。

要清除Oracle缓存,可以使用以下SQL语句:

ALTER SYSTEM FLUSH SHARED_POOL;

该语句将清除所有缓存内容,包括用于运行计划的缓存。此外,还有另一个SQL语句可用于清除特定的缓存,如以下语句可用于清除某个表的查询缓存:

ALTER TABLE tablename FLUSH BUFFER_CACHE;

此外,用户还可以创建定期清理脚本,以定期清除Oracle缓存,以获得最佳性能。

总之,Oracle数据库具有尖端缓存管理能力,以有效地管理和存储数据,为用户提供最佳性能和效率。要清除Oracle缓存,可以使用ALTER SYSTEM FLUSH SHARED_POOL和ALTER TABLE命令。此外,为了最大限度地提高性能和效率,用户还可以创建定期执行清理脚本,以保持Oracle缓存的可靠性。


我想要获取技术服务或软件
服务范围:MySQL、ORACLE、SQLSERVER、MongoDB、PostgreSQL 、程序问题
服务方式:远程服务、电话支持、现场服务,沟通指定方式服务
技术标签:数据恢复、安装配置、数据迁移、集群容灾、异常处理、其它问题

本站部分文章参考或来源于网络,如有侵权请联系站长。
数据库远程运维 深入Oracle:如何清除缓存(oracle清除缓存)